Frequently Asked Questions about Sunny Isles Shores Apartments with Hardwood Floors

What is the Cheapest Hardwood Floors apartment in Sunny Isles Shores?

Currently the most affordable Apartment in Sunny Isles Shores with Hardwood Floors is at 17150 Building listed at $2,300.

How much is the average rent for Sunny Isles Shores Apartments with Hardwood Floors?

The average rent for a Apartment in Sunny Isles Shores with Hardwood Floors is $3,014.

What is the largest Sunny Isles Shores Apartment for rent with Hardwood Floors?

Today's Apartment with Hardwood Floors and the most square footage in Sunny Isles Shores is a 1,654 square feet unit starting from $2,393 at Waterways Village.

What is the average size for Sunny Isles Shores Apartments for rent with Hardwood Floors?

The average size for a rental with Hardwood Floors in Sunny Isles Shores is currently at 847 sq ft.
